02/19/2025, 17:19Employees of the North-Eastern Customs revealed a violation in the importation of BYD E5 cars from China.
Nine cars arrived to Kyrgyzstan at the ‘Automobile’ ITO, the year of manufacture of which was specified in the shipping documents as 2020. This allowed the importer to be exempted from paying VAT and customs duties in accordance with the legislation. However, the customs inspection found that the real year of manufacture of the cars was 2018.
According to the Forensic Expert Service under the Ministry of Justice of the Kyrgyz Republic, the amount of unpaid customs duties totalled KGS 2.5 million. The materials were transferred to the Investigation Department of the State Customs Service for further proceedings.
